Property Insights of 2-Amino-6-mercaptopyridine-3,5-dicarbonitrile

The XLogP value of 0.3 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 2-Amino-6-mercaptopyridine-3,5-dicarbonitrile. The TPSA of 118.0 Ų falls within the moderate polarity range, balancing permeability and solubility for 2-Amino-6-mercaptopyridine-3,5-dicarbonitrile. Following Lipinski's Rule of Five, 2-Amino-6-mercaptopyridine-3,5-dicarbonitrile has 2 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
